Description

3-Hydroxybenzhydrazide is a versatile aromatic hydrazide derivative, serving as a critical building block in advanced organic synthesis. Its bifunctional structure, containing both a phenolic hydroxyl and a hydrazide group, makes it a valuable intermediate for creating heterocyclic compounds and functional materials. This compound is essential for researchers and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ries seeking to develop new active ingredients and performance chemicals.

Application

  • Pharmaceutical Intermediate: Key precursor in the synthesis of various heterocyclic compounds with potential biological activity, including oxadiazoles and triazoles.
  • Agrochemical Synthesis: Used in the development of novel herbicides, fungicides, and plant growth regulators.
  • Polymer Chemistry: Acts as a chain extender or cross-linking agent in the production of specialty polymers and resins.
  • Coordination Chemistry: Serves as a versatile ligand for metal complexation, useful in catalysis and material science.
  • Chemical Research: Fundamental building block in academic and industrial R&D for exploring new synthetic pathways.
  • Dye and Pigment Industry: Intermediate in the synthesis of complex organic colorants and functional dyes.

Basic Information

Product Name 3-Hydroxybenzhydrazide
CAS No. 5818-06-4
Molecular Formula C7H8N2O2
Molecular Weight 152.15 g/mol
Synonyms 3-Hydroxybenzohydrazide; m-Hydroxybenzhydrazide; 3-Hydroxybenzoylhydrazine; Benzoic acid, 3-hydroxy-, hydrazide; (3-Hydroxybenzoyl)hydrazine; m-Hydroxybenzoylhydrazine; 3-Hydroxybenzamide, hydrazone; 5818-06-4

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at controlled room temperature (typically 15-25°C). Keep away from strong oxidizing agents and incompatible materials. For long-term storage, consider under an inert atmosphere to maintain optimal purity.
